Hello Mr Burns Podcast Review

The Pitch:

A pop culture/history podcast using The Simpsons as a jumping off point.

The Product:

Hello Mr Burns is a Simpsons podcast, and if you are reading this you probably know that there are more Simpsons-based podcasts out there than Homer’s professions and childhood dreams combined. We’re talking inside baseball here, people.

Luckily, Hello Mr Burns offers something a little different. Hosted by Perrie Kap, the weekly show is now into its second season of deep dives into the facts, history, and pop culture references that are crammed into each episode of The Simpsons.

Have you ever found yourself in the depths of Wikipedia after clicking link after link, reading about some obscure moment from pop culture, not quite sure how you got there..? This podcast feels a bit like someone doing that with Simpsons episodes each week and reporting back, with clips sprinkled over the top of this fact-finding delicious doughnut of a podcast.

Episodes are an extremely digestible 20 minutes on average, though on occasion time does seem to stretch and contract, a little like on those nights that lead you to strange new places in Wikipedia.
